Emotional honesty meets rousing beats: with songs like "Sorry", "Someone Else" and "Over", CLOCKCLOCK have stormed to the top of the German airplay charts several times. In recent years, they have performed on stage with P!NK, Simply Red and OneRepublic, played shows all over Europe and continuously developed their sound.

The "Dream Forever" Tour 2026 continues on this path - with new energy, an increased self-image and the familiar mixture of depth and pop appeal, the trio is starting the live year 2026 and reveals in advance: for the first time, the complete "Dreamers" album will be played live, supplemented by new, previously unreleased songs!

"Dreamers" - a soundtrack for those who stick with it: The CLOCKCLOCK album, released in 2024, is a tribute to all those who bravely go their own way despite hurdles. It tells of doubts, setbacks and the shining moments in between - and carries a clear message: no dreamer is alone. About CLOCKCLOCK: CLOCKCLOCK combine rousing beats and emotional honesty to create an unmistakable sound that inspires millions. Behind the name are singer-songwriter Boki and producers Mark and Feezy, who together form a unique musical collective. Since their formation, CLOCKCLOCK have secured a permanent place in the music landscape with three number 1 radio hits - "Sorry", "Someone Else" and "Over" - two sold-out headlining tours and performances on Europe's biggest stages. The band has already played at Pinkpop Festival (NL), Sziget Festival (HU), Colors of Ostrava (CZ) and shared the stage with international greats such as P!NK, Simply Red and OneRepublic. Over thirty live shows are scheduled for 2025, including Europe-wide dates for the first time. The third headlining tour will follow in February 2026 - the "Dream Forever" Tour 2026!
